Across TCGA patient cohorts, NAA15 RNA expression is significantly associated with the protein abundance of many other proteins, with 12,619 significant associations in total. LSCC shows the largest number of these associations.

The most reproducible NAA15-associated proteins across cancer lineages are SMC2, NCAPH, and NCAPG. Each is linked with NAA15 in more than 6 cancer types. Because this analysis shows association rather than direction, both NAA15-to-partner and partner-to-NAA15 results are reported.

Each partner links to its own Q-omics profile. The scatter plot shows the strongest example, NAA15 versus SMC2 in GBM, with a Pearson correlation of 0.39.
